I am afraid that I see nothing wrong with that, except the price. It was very common in the past for collector's to stamp or write their names in items from their collections. I had a sword once and some guy had scratched his social insurance number in the handle. I have owed many Pickelhaubes and caps with guy's names written inside, in ball-point pen. Its a shame, but that is commonly found. Was there something about the helmet that you did not like?
 
I agree with Tony. Nice helmet. The stamp in the liner is Sergio Semino's, who is a well known militaria dealer. He notably specializes in imperial german headgear.
